13 LONG MEADOW is a midsized semi-detached house of 135m², built sometime between 1950 and 1966. It was last sold for £210,000 in August 2003, which was around 44% below the average August 2003 detached price in the Buckinghamshire local authority area. The most recent EPC inspection was October 2016, where the current energy rating was E, and the potential energy rating was C.

The below graph shows the average detached house price in the Buckinghamshire local authority area over time, sourced from the HPI. The two 13 LONG MEADOW sales from August 1996 and August 2003 have been plotted on the graph. A line has been extrapolated to show what the value of the property might have been over time, following each sale, had it maintained the same margin above or below the HPI (as a percentage). For example, the August 1996 sale was for 40% below the HPI. So the extrapolation line tracks at 40% below the HPI over time, until the August 2003 sale, where it falls to 44% below the HPI. The line then continues to track at 44% below the HPI.

13 LONG MEADOW sits on a plot of roughly 0.080 of an acre, or 322m². The below map shows the location of 13 LONG MEADOW, an approximate outline of the building(s), and the indicative extent of the property. The plot extent is a Land Registry INSPIRE Index Polygon, and it is important to note that a title may include more than one polygon, whereas only one polygon is shown on the map (the polygon which intersects with the position of 13 LONG MEADOW). The full extent of the land contained in any registered title can only be identified from the individual title plan. The maps on this page should not be relied upon to establish the extent of a title.
